我正在使用SKMaps在android中实现精细导航。为此,我展示了一个使用SKMaps的单独活动。当我第一次展示活动时,会显示地图并导航正常。如果我从此活动返回并再次启动此导航活动,则会显示黑色/蓝色背景的屏幕。但是,建议文本面板,ETA面板,源和目标标记将显示在屏幕上。
我引用了此链接Skobbler Maps on Android showing black screen并检查了我的onCreate和onResume方法。
我在“onCreate”中使用“initializeSKMaps”方法初始化了SKMap,并在“onResume”方法中执行了“mapView.onResume”。
我仍然看到黑色/蓝色背景。请就此问题提供一些建议。
答案 0 :(得分:2)
我们在2.4版本中发现了这个错误 - 在3D导航中,地图(背景)有时(在某些设备上)变黑(例如从背景返回时)。如果您要以横向模式切换设备,地图将恢复。
这仅影响2.4版本,并且它与OpenGL ES 2.0问题相关(我们使用2.4 SDK版本转移到ES 2.0)。
我们已经修复了2.5的问题。 2.5 SDK版本将于下周推出(5月25日至29日)